In the Soap Opera Spotlight: Ilene Kristen

Ilene Kristen has appeared on One Life to Live since 2001. The actress was dropped to recurring status in 2004, but said at the time:

"I can't let Roxy die. I love working here. The show is good to recurring characters."

Kristen, Ilene

We agree. Here are a few interesting facts about the One Life to Live star:

  • Kristen's first One Life to Life stint — as a mechanic named Georgina — lasted three months.
  • In the late 1970s, she produced a 30-minute film starring Karen Allen called The Aftermath.
  • Kristen has never married; she split from fiancé Brian Sheridan in late 2007.
  • It wasn't until 1971 when Kristen was appearing in the film Preacherman that she changed her last name from Schatz. The name was recommended by a director after several people told her she looked Swedish.
  • During her junior year of high school, she traveled with a comedy troupe called The Six New Happenings.

Lauren Koslow Confirms Days of Our Lives Status

As reported earlier, Lauren Koslow is remaining on Days of Our Lives. In case you somehow didn't believe us, however, here's the actress herself on her show status:

"Not only am I staying," she explained, "but I've heard a little bit about a story [for Kate] that's coming up."

Koslow has portrayed Kate Roberts on Days of Our Livessince 1996. Her previous daytime roles include The Young and the Restless' Lindsay Wells Abbott (1984 to 1986), and designer Margo Lynley on The Bold and the Beautiful (1997 to 2002).

As the World Turns Producer Responds to Nuke Complaints

When As the World Turns initially outed the character of Luke (Van Hansis) gay activists were excited. This story line provided the potential to prominent feature a homosexual on a popular soap opera.

Since then, however, many viewers have been dismayed at how the show has seemingly shied away from furthering the relationship between Luke and Noah (aka "Nuke"). The pair has only been featured in 12 of 53 episodes between November 1 and January 18.

1213.jpg

When asked via email if the show was treating Luke and Noah fairly, Brian T. Cahill, Sr - V.P., Managing Director for TeleVest Daytime Programs, the person responsible for the overall production of As the World Turns and Guiding Light - replied:

“We are always pleased when our stories strike a chord with the audience and the Luke and Noah story has certainly done that. We appreciate all the feedback we’ve gotten from fans of the show, and we recognize the popularity of this couple.

“As soap opera fans know, daytime is a cyclical medium, where storylines vary in screen time. As with all the characters on the show, Luke and Noah are sometimes featured more heavily than other times. For instance, in July, August and September, they were on-air quite a bit.

Fans will be seeing more of Luke and Noah in the coming weeks and months, as their story gets more air time.”

More on Changes to Come on Guiding Light

As previously reported, Guiding Light will be breaking soap opera barriers at the end of this month.

On February 29, viewers will be treated to a brand-new look to the show's daily episodes. There will be no more archaic, three-walled sets. Instead, the show will utilize permanent four-walled sets with ten-foot high ceilings.

gl.jpg Also gone are the 300-pound pedestal cameras, all of which will be replaced with handheld eight-pound mini-cameras.

"Soap operas have been shot, by and large, the same way since the 1950's, the same way 'I Love Lucy' was shot - with pedestal cameras, in just a few interior sets," Executive Producer Ellen Wheeler said. "Our audience is sophisticated enough to understand that's old-fashioned, and it isn't working for them anymore."

What's the advantages of these changes? They will help cut down on costs and will give viewers the opportunity to experience the different spaces that the characters inhibit, thereby increasing storytelling potential and intimacy with the characters.

"Our fans want to see more of our character's lives - from the houses they live in, to the cars they drive, to the experiences they have in their everyday lives," Wheeler said. Her and her co-production executives have even let their office spaces be used for filming.
